当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储和分布式存储的区别和联系,深入解析,对象存储与分布式存储的区别与联系

对象存储和分布式存储的区别和联系,深入解析,对象存储与分布式存储的区别与联系

对象存储与分布式存储都是现代数据存储技术,但存在差异。对象存储以对象为单位存储数据,具有高并发和扩展性;分布式存储则通过多个节点分散存储数据,提升性能和可靠性。两者联系...

对象存储与分布式存储都是现代数据存储技术,但存在差异。对象存储以对象为单位存储数据,具有高并发和扩展性;分布式存储则通过多个节点分散存储数据,提升性能和可靠性。两者联系在于都用于大规模数据存储,但实现方式、数据结构和应用场景各有不同。

随着互联网和大数据时代的到来,数据存储技术得到了飞速发展,对象存储和分布式存储作为数据存储领域的两大重要技术,在数据存储领域扮演着重要角色,本文将从对象存储和分布式存储的区别与联系入手,深入探讨这两种存储技术的特点和适用场景。

对象存储和分布式存储的区别和联系,深入解析,对象存储与分布式存储的区别与联系

对象存储与分布式存储的区别

1、存储模型

对象存储:以对象为单位进行存储,对象由数据、元数据和存储路径三部分组成,对象存储系统通常采用分层架构,包括客户端、存储节点、元数据服务器等。

分布式存储:以文件或数据块为单位进行存储,将数据分散存储在多个节点上,分布式存储系统通常采用无中心架构,各个节点之间通过网络进行通信。

2、存储协议

对象存储:主要采用HTTP/HTTPS协议,通过RESTful API进行数据操作。

分布式存储:主要采用NFS、CIFS、FTP等协议,通过文件系统接口进行数据操作。

3、数据访问方式

对象存储:通过唯一标识符(如URL)访问对象,支持断点续传、多版本控制等特性。

分布式存储:通过文件路径或数据块ID访问数据,支持数据分片、负载均衡等特性。

对象存储和分布式存储的区别和联系,深入解析,对象存储与分布式存储的区别与联系

4、存储性能

对象存储:在读取大量小文件时具有较高性能,但写入性能较差。

分布式存储:在读取和写入大量大文件时具有较高性能,但读取小文件时性能较差。

5、数据可靠性

对象存储:通常采用多副本、数据校验等技术保证数据可靠性。

分布式存储:通过数据分片、副本机制、故障转移等技术保证数据可靠性。

6、可扩展性

对象存储:可扩展性较好,但受限于存储节点性能。

分布式存储:可扩展性较强,可横向扩展存储节点,提高整体性能。

对象存储和分布式存储的区别和联系,深入解析,对象存储与分布式存储的区别与联系

对象存储与分布式存储的联系

1、目标一致

对象存储和分布式存储都旨在提供高效、可靠、可扩展的数据存储解决方案。

2、技术融合

随着技术的发展,对象存储和分布式存储在技术层面逐渐融合,一些对象存储系统支持分布式存储特性,如Ceph。

3、应用场景互补

对象存储和分布式存储在应用场景上具有一定的互补性,在需要高性能读写场景下,分布式存储更具优势;而在需要海量存储场景下,对象存储更具优势。

对象存储和分布式存储作为数据存储领域的两大重要技术,各有优势和适用场景,了解它们之间的区别与联系,有助于我们根据实际需求选择合适的存储技术,在未来,随着技术的不断发展,这两种存储技术将继续融合,为数据存储领域带来更多创新。

黑狐家游戏

发表评论

最新文章